Understanding Home Building Costs
The cost of building a home can vary widely depending on location, materials, labor, and design choices. The primary components of home building costs include:
- Land Cost: The price of the land where you plan to build your home. This can vary significantly based on location and market conditions.
- Construction Cost: This is typically calculated on a per-square-foot basis and includes materials, labor, and overhead costs associated with the construction process.
- Square Footage: The total area of your home, which directly impacts the construction cost. Larger homes will generally cost more to build.
- Additional Costs: These can include permits, inspections, landscaping, and other expenses that may arise during the building process. It’s wise to budget an additional percentage of the total construction cost to cover these unforeseen expenses.

Example Calculation
For instance, if you have a land cost of $50,000, a construction cost of $150 per square foot, a total square footage of 2,000, and additional costs estimated at 10%, your calculation would look like this:
Land Cost: $50,000
Construction Cost: $150 x 2,000 = $300,000
Additional Costs: $300,000 x 10% = $30,000
Total Estimated Cost: $50,000 + $300,000 + $30,000 = $380,000
